In response to the recent devastating fires in the Los Angeles area, Universal Studios Hollywood is showing appreciation for the heroic efforts of first responders by offering them free tickets.

Universal Studios praised these everyday heroes with their “First Responder Heroes Ticket” initiative. Through April 10, 2025, eligible U.S.-based first responders can receive a complimentary general admission ticket and a 50% discount on up to three additional tickets.

Key conditions for the offer include:
- Open to active U.S.-based first responders, such as paramedics, firefighters, police officers, and National Guard members.
- Retirees and volunteers are not eligible.
- First responders must bring valid ID and be present with accompanying guests to receive discounts.
- Only redeemable in person at the Front Gate.

Universal Studios previously closed due to the fires and expressed condolences and gratitude to those impacted or involved in relief efforts.
